Output debccb64bafb6d7a15b3fcc3e29cac3a21d12bf57504a4f007f103f885d3e368:0

value
117369
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9073e5c3bb845784baf56c8f391d2df6d5755018 OP_EQUALVERIFY OP_CHECKSIG
address
1EAo9KowCUpMobLCGdVmazvL7mscMq3qcA
transaction
debccb64bafb6d7a15b3fcc3e29cac3a21d12bf57504a4f007f103f885d3e368
confirmations
607068
spent
true